Transaction cf62be28f6135e55046d3a8388b91afa0e77cc1aa71fd68d446d0dc28435536c
1 Input
1 Output
-
cf62be28f6135e55046d3a8388b91afa0e77cc1aa71fd68d446d0dc28435536c:0
- value
- 1431380
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d34de7c26e3d49c3824e544259798cc6a27d957 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JFS3fXEUfVpBU89wbEpnZkqwXZ2p8cieN